About The Role

The Sutter Laboratory in the Department of Biological Sciences at the University of Memphis is seeking a motivated postdoctoral fellow with strong experience in molecular and cell biology. You will join a NIH-funded multi-disciplinary team focused on the pharmacodynamics of aryl hydrocarbon receptor (AHR) ligands and their system level effects on skin biology. Preference will be given to applicants with a strong publication record and experience in biochemistry, molecular biology, and immunology. Experience using complex analytical methods such as RNA-Seq, ChIP-Seq, and metabolomics, as well as experience in cell culture models, animal genetics and data analysis is beneficial. Strong oral and written communication skills are required. Salary is commensurate with education and experience. Competitive benefits package included.

The PDF will conduct research in a laboratory setting that focuses on the pharmacodynamics of aryl hydrocarbon receptor (AHR) ligands and their system level effects on skin biology. PDF is expected to perform complex experiments using analytical methods of biochemistry, molecular biology, and immunology. Examples of such methods include RNA-Seq, ChIP-Seq, metabolomics, and flow cytometry. The ability to perform these experiments in primary cell culture, organotypic culture and in vivo, in rodents, will be required. In addition, good laboratory record keeping and the willingness to participate in research compliance are expected. Strong oral and written communication skills, willingness to train others, and the ability to write and submit scientific manuscripts are required.

PhD in a Life Science discipline.
